Brown's Run Country Club in Middletown offers a championship layout that stretches to just over 6,830 yards. The team of William and Brian Gordon, brothers who have designed more than 85 golf courses all over the U.S., designed Brown's Run in 1958. It has a classic layout that is gentle enough for beginners, but it is an enjoyable round no matter what skill level. There are a few strategically placed sand traps throughout the golf course, which make up for the absence of water. The design is pretty straightforward although there are a few slight doglegs to watch out for. In addition to the challenging but playable design, the course boasts some of the finest fairways and greens in the area. Brown's Run also offers other amenities including an Olympic-size pool and four lighted tennis courts.

Resort Quality

Once a private club, Browns Run became a public course over the past few years. They are in the process of building up the amenities and turning it into a destination course. However, they have spared no expense or effort in making the actual track into a professional grade course. The fairways and greens are among the nicest that I have played on, while paying more than $200 for a round at a resort. Currently, the carts are a little outdated and there is not much of a pro shop, but given time and revenue, I can see it being a top of the line within a couple of years. They converted the old "pro shop" into a really nice restaurant with a beautiful out door area. Out of 61 courses played, over the past year, these are the nicest conditions I've experienced.
